One-of-a-Kind Gift Shopping starts Today
Start your holiday gift shopping or find something special for your home at the 21st annual Washington Craft Show in Washington, DC.


With one-of-a-kind crafts from just a few dollars, to exquisite pieces in the thousands of dollars, there’s something for every taste and every budget.
The show highlights over 175 of the nation’s most unique, well-regarded and sophisticated artisans in the specialized niches.
The types of crafts on display and offered for sale include:
- Basketry
- Ceramics
- Decorative and Wearable Fiber
- Furniture
- Glass
- Jewelry
- Leather Metal
- Mixed Media
- Paper
- Wood
